Hyosung GT 650i Naked 2018 - Specifications & Review

Article Complete Info
| Articleid | 476296 |
|---|---|
| Category | Naked bike |
| Make | Hyosung |
| Model | GT 650i Naked |
| Price | Euro 4995. Prices depend on country, taxes, accessories, etc. |
| Year | 2018 |
Chassis, Suspension, Brakes & Wheels
| Frontbrakes | Double disc. Semi Floating discs, 4 pistons calipers |
|---|---|
| Frontbrakesdiameter | 300 mm (11.8 inches) |
| Frontsuspension | Upsidedown telescopic |
| Fronttyre | 120/60-ZR17 |
| Frontwheeltravel | 120 mm (4.7 inches) |
| Rake | 25.0° |
| Rearbrakes | Single disc. 2 pistons caliper |
| Rearbrakesdiameter | 230 mm (9.1 inches) |
| Rearsuspension | Hydraulic Mono shock absorber (Preload adjustable) |
| Reartyre | 160/60-ZR17 |
| Rearwheeltravel | 110 mm (4.3 inches) |
Engine & Transmission
| Borexstroke | 81.5 x 62.0 mm (3.2 x 2.4 inches) |
|---|---|
| Clutch | Wet, multiplate |
| Compression | 11.5:1 |
| Coolingsystem | Liquid |
| Displacement | 647.00 ccm (39.48 cubic inches) |
| Driveline | Chain 525. Constant mesh |
| Enginedetails | V2, four-stroke |
| Enginetype | 90° V-twin |
| Fuelsystem | Injection |
| Gearbox | 6-speed |
| Ignition | electronic |
| Lubricationsystem | Wet sump |
| Power | 74.00 HP (54.0 kW)) @ 9000 RPM |
| Topspeed | 210.0 km/h (130.5 mph) |
| Torque | 62.00 Nm (6.3 kgf-m or 45.7 ft.lbs) @ 7250 RPM |
| Transmissiontypefinaldrive | Chain |
| Valvespercylinder | 4 |
Other Specifications
| Coloroptions | Black |
|---|---|
| Instruments | Digital and analogue |
| Starter | Electric |
Physical Measures & Capacities
| Fuelcapacity | 17.03 litres (4.50 gallons) |
|---|---|
| Groundclearance | 165 mm (6.5 inches) |
| Overallheight | 1,155 mm (45.5 inches) |
| Overalllength | 2,090 mm (82.3 inches) |
| Overallwidth | 785 mm (30.9 inches) |
| Seatheight | 830 mm (32.7 inches) If adjustable, lowest setting. |
| Weightincloilgasetc | 208.0 kg (458.6 pounds) |
About Hyosung GT 650i Naked 2018
Introducing the 2018 Hyosung GT 650i Naked, a motorcycle that embodies the spirit of freedom and the thrill of the open road. Positioned within the naked bike category, the GT 650i Naked is designed for riders who appreciate a blend of performance, agility, and striking aesthetics without the bulk of a full fairing. Priced at approximately €4995, this bike offers an enticing entry point for both novice riders and seasoned enthusiasts looking for a spirited urban ride that doesn’t compromise on style or performance.
At the heart of the GT 650i Naked lies a robust 647cc V2 engine, delivering an exhilarating 74 horsepower at 9,000 RPM and a commendable torque of 62 Nm at 7,250 RPM. This four-stroke powerhouse is engineered for responsive acceleration and impressive top speeds up to 210 km/h (130.5 mph), ensuring that riders experience an adrenaline rush whether zipping through city traffic or cruising on the open highway. The 6-speed gearbox allows for seamless shifting, while the liquid-cooling system maintains optimal performance even during extended rides. With a compression ratio of 11.5:1 and a sophisticated fuel injection system, the GT 650i Naked serves up a thrilling and efficient ride, making it a joy to maneuver in various riding conditions.
The GT 650i Naked is not just about raw power; it boasts an array of features that enhance both comfort and ride quality. The bike is equipped with a front suspension featuring upside-down telescopic forks and a rear adjustable mono shock absorber, providing excellent handling and stability on diverse terrains. The braking system comprises a double disc setup in the front with semi-floating discs and powerful four-piston calipers, ensuring reliable stopping power. With a seat height of 830 mm, it caters to a wide range of riders, while the 17.03-liter fuel tank offers the convenience of longer rides without frequent stops.
